🚀 Try Zilliz Cloud, the fully managed Milvus, for free—experience 10x faster performance! Try Now>>

Milvus
Zilliz

How can speech recognition systems improve inclusivity?

Speech recognition systems can improve inclusivity by enabling broader access to technology for individuals with disabilities, language barriers, or situational limitations. These systems allow people to interact with devices using natural speech, reducing reliance on traditional input methods like keyboards or touchscreens. By addressing diverse user needs, developers can create tools that empower marginalized groups and foster equitable participation in digital spaces.

One key area is accessibility for users with physical or cognitive disabilities. For example, individuals with motor impairments may struggle to type or navigate touch interfaces, but speech recognition allows them to control devices, compose messages, or browse the web using voice commands. Developers can implement features like custom wake words, error correction prompts, and integration with assistive technologies. Apple’s Voice Control and Android’s Voice Access demonstrate how system-level speech interfaces can help users navigate operating systems hands-free. Additionally, speech-to-text functionality in applications like screen readers (e.g., NVDA) aids visually impaired users by converting spoken input into text for forms or documents. To optimize inclusivity, developers should prioritize low-latency processing, support for adaptive microphones, and compatibility with third-party accessibility tools.

Another critical aspect is multilingual and accent-inclusive design. Many speech recognition systems perform poorly for non-native speakers or regional dialects due to biased training data. Developers can address this by incorporating diverse datasets that include speakers of varying accents, ages, and linguistic backgrounds. For instance, Mozilla’s Common Voice project crowdsources voice samples from global contributors to build more representative models. Techniques like transfer learning can also help adapt existing models to underrepresented languages without requiring massive datasets. Real-world applications include telehealth platforms offering speech-to-text services in multiple languages, enabling patients with limited literacy or language proficiency to communicate with healthcare providers. Developers should test systems across demographic groups and provide fallback options (e.g., hybrid voice/text input) to accommodate recognition errors.

Finally, real-time speech recognition enhances inclusivity in collaborative and educational settings. Live captioning during video conferences (e.g., Zoom’s auto-transcription) assists deaf or hard-of-hearing participants, while language translation features break down communication barriers in multilingual teams. Developers can integrate APIs like Google’s Speech-to-Text or AWS Transcribe to add these capabilities, ensuring they support customizable vocabulary for technical jargon (e.g., medical or engineering terms). Noise suppression algorithms and context-aware models further improve accuracy in noisy environments, such as classrooms or public spaces. For example, Microsoft’s Teams uses AI to filter background noise, making speech recognition usable for remote workers in non-ideal settings. By prioritizing adaptability and user control—such as allowing adjustments to transcription speed or font size—developers can create solutions that cater to a wide range of needs.

Like the article? Spread the word